Output 670e11799699ea491a4f3d08a3cd8888565231e017cfe3cb41dfe5e3a1f09624:1

value
24775113
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d3b6a746ef9b70bc2fc377c14cc2afdf0ce24f4e OP_EQUALVERIFY OP_CHECKSIG
address
1LJSPTcFdGhfdVpHYkFYYZ3Yw6mzvHB1qi
transaction
670e11799699ea491a4f3d08a3cd8888565231e017cfe3cb41dfe5e3a1f09624
spent
true